Saturday Catechism Classes

Children liturgy.jpg

These sessions are held on Saturday mornings (term time) 10.45am – 11.30am in
the parish halls. Any children aged 4 to 8 years willing to learn or revise their
understanding of the faith are welcome to attend. We start and end with prayer. The
children learn the basic prayers with an explanation of their meaning and where we
get them from e.g. references to the Bible. Readings from the Children’s Bible and
explain why they were created, the reason for their baptism and what it means to
belong to the family of God. If we have time the children will have a chance to do
some drawings and colouring and a small piece of homework; fill in the blanks of a
word search relating to what we have learnt at the session. The children have a
walk around the inside of our lovely church where they learn about the sacramental
signs and symbols, the right way to give reverence to God and genuflect. We go
through parts of the Mass and explain the meaning of certain words and what it
means to have grace. Please contact the parish office for further details 020 8672
2179.
